Nannette Willhite Lowe, 61, a loving wife and mother, passed away Wednesday, November 23, 2011.

Funeral: 1:00 p.m., Saturday at White's Chapel of Memories, 130 Houston Ave., Weatherford. Interment: Bethel Cemetery. Visitation: 5 to 7 p.m. Friday at White's Funeral Home.

Memorials: In lieu of flowers the family requests donations may be made to M.D. Anderson Center, 1515 Holcombe Boulevard, Houston, TX 77030.

Nannette was born October 13, 1950 daughter of Harold and Lerlene Park Willhite in Weatherford. She was head twirler at Weatherford High School where she graduated in 1968. Nannette was a former Braniff Airline flight attendant and a member of the Clipped B's. She was past president of Parents Club of Texas Christian University Gamma Phi Beta Sorority and past Team Mother for Nolan Catholic High School Football Team. She was preceded in death by her parents; and daughter, Stacy Lowe.

Survivors: husband of 25 years, Andy Lowe; son, Zach Lowe; daughter, Taylor Lowe; brothers, Michael Willhite and wife, Judy, and Woody Willhite and wife, Teresa; nephews, Cody and Reese Willhite; niece Carol Ann Willhite; and many loving friends.
